My laptop Model is HP Notebook - 15g-dr1000tx,Can i upgrade My ram to 32 Gb and SSD to 256Gb or 16Gb Ram and 256Gb ssd ro any other configurations which include ram and ssd ....

Here is the Service Manual:
The official max memory is 16 gb but it will run up to 2 x 16 = 32 gigs DDR4-2666 SO-DIMM. Also there is a slot for an M.2 2280 form factor solid state drive in addition to the factory-supplied mechanical hard drive. The Service Manual tells how to install the upgrades.
